Saleable production of coal: Underground mines: Coking coal (tonnes) - Queensland, Australia - Queensland Government - Quarterly

Latest updates. In the Australian state of Queensland, saleable production of Coking coal stood at 3,800,041 tonnes in 2025-Q3, compared to 3,285,274 in 2025-Q2. This constitutes an increase of 15.67 percent.

Sample. In this quarterly time series, there are 63 records overall. The series covers the span of time stretching from March 2010 to September 2025.

History. Have a look at a few descriptive statistics computed on the entire sample: production reached a trough of 2,377,952 tonnes in December 2024; it hit a maximum of 8,968,478 in March 2015; it had a mean of 6,252,791.
